Islamic Welfare Foundation Celebrates Ghalib Chambers' 30th Anniversary

Date: 2024-06-03

The Islamic Welfare Foundation, Kwara State, has extended its congratulations to Professor Yusuf Olaolu Ali (SAN) and the Ghalib Chambers family on the occasion of their 30th anniversary.

According to a news report from Nigerian Tribune, a statement signed by the foundation's coordinator, Hon. Is'hak Mohammed Sabi, praised Professor Ali for his dedication, expertise, and commitment to the legal profession, recognising Ghalib Chambers as a symbol of the struggle for justice in Nigeria.

The foundation acknowledged Ali's significant contributions to national development and expressed pride in celebrating this milestone of Ghalib Chambers.

The foundation also prayed for the continued success and integrity of the distinguished legal firm, wishing it to thrive and further serve humanity with excellence.
